Problem:

See the data below for Alyssa Corporation as of 12/31/08:

Treasury stock, common (at cost)                         $4,000,000
Additional paid-in capital, common                          9,000,000
Dividends payable                                                     100,000
Retained income                                                   12,000,000
Additional paid-in capital, preferred                        2,000,000
Common stock, $2.50 par value, 1.8 million shares authorized, 1.2 million shares
issued of which 60,000 are held in the treasury        3,000,000
6% cumulative preferred stock, $40 par value callable at $42, authorized 100,000 shares,
issued and outstanding 100,000 shares                   4,000,000

Prepare the stockholders' equity section of the balance sheet as of 12/31/08.
